Study on Sedimentary Facies of Upper Sand Formation of (E_3)~1 Reservoir in Hongliuquan Oilfield, Caidamu Basin

Dou Qi

Open publisher page 0 citations

Abstract

According to the facies analysis of core, the lithological characters of the reservoir, sedimentary structures and the analysis data of grain size, the plane distribution law of sedimentary facies are analyzed. And it is held that the target formation consists of meandering river delta plain sediments, primarily above water delta subfacies, and the main microfacies include meandering river distributary channel, crevasse channel, natural barrier and flood plain. The vertical facies sequence and 3D facies model of the delta subfacies are established. Finally, the control of different sedimentary facies on the physical properties and oil bearing characteristics of the reservoir is studied. The results of the study provide important geological basis for the comprehensive research and the prediction of favorable facies belts of the reservoir.
